 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service
Infant and Toddler Durable Product Safety Act - Instructs the Consumer Products Safety Commission to: (1) promulgate a consumer product safety standards for durable infant or toddler products; and (2) establish an Infant and Toddler Product Review Panel to advise the Commission regarding guidelines and promulgation of consumer product safety standards for such products.

Amends the Consumer Product Safety Act to declare the limitation on maximum civil penalty inapplicable to this Act.
